Kincaid Johnson winner of the Gold Star Award.

Montague County 4-H celebrated its members, club leaders and parents during the annual awards banquet Sunday afternoon at Montague.
The banquet had a safari-theme touching on how everyone in the herd helps them to survive and thrive.
The year’s top award, the Gold Star, went to Kincaid Johnson, Prairie Valley 4-H and president of the county 4-H Council.
The Silver Star for intermediate members went to Ryder Oswald, Nocona. The Bronze Star for junior members went to Baile Nobile and Spencer Jarosz, both of Saint Jo.
Carolyn Bell, longtime secretary for the AgriLife Extension office who retired this past year, was presented with the Friend of 4-H award.

Cruisin’ Nocona arrives May 3-4

Published

on

The springtime tradition of Cruisin’ Nocona on May 3-4 with lots of family fun activities. This is the 11th annual event.
Enjoy the popular Poker Cruise on May 3 as drivers travel a 120-mile trek through the countryside of Montague County enjoying several stops along the way before looping back to Nocona for lunch.
Early-bird registration is $50. Forms are available at the Nocona Chamber of Commerce office at 304 Clay St. #3 or go online to Nocona.org/events to get a form. After April 25 the cost goes up to $65.
There will be on-site registration from 8:30 to 9:45 a.m. that day at 915 E. U.S. Highway 82, where the cruise starts at 10 a.m. Each driver gets a goodie bag with a Cruisin’ Nocona T-shirt and ticket for the cruise lunch. Additional lunch tickets may be purchased for $20.
First-third place prizes will be awarded to the best poker hands.
On May 4 downtown Nocona will be filled with classic cars and big trucks for Cruisin’ Car Show. This is the second year to include the big trucks set up along Clay and West Walnut Streets.
Prizes will be awarded to the top 10 cars and pickups, top five motorcycles, Big Truck People’s Choice and Big Truck that traveled the farthest to the show. All makes and models welcomed. Forms are available on the chamber’s website.
The car show will have registration from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. at Clay and W. Walnut with judging from 1-3 p.m. Awards will be presented at 4 p.m. at the H.J. Justin Building, 100 Clay.
